Training Manager Resume

Taught courses on advanced data analytics to 150+ professionals, boosting team proficiency by 40% and contributing to $500K in annual efficiency gains.

This bullet quantifies the scale of instruction and links it to tangible business results, making the achievement compelling to employers.

When to use it

Use 'taught courses' in your resume's achievements section to showcase your contributions to talent development and organizational growth, especially when backed by quantifiable outcomes like improved performance metrics or engagement rates. This phrase is ideal for educators, trainers, and leaders in knowledge-intensive fields; integrate it with specific examples of course design, delivery, and impact to demonstrate your ability to drive measurable business value and position yourself as a key asset for roles involving training and development.
